Purchased used truck Jan 17, 2026 – cracked engine block by Jan 28, no temp tag (paid for it), manager Grin Pearce unresponsive My company purchased a 2007 Chevrolet Silverado 2500HD Classic 2WD work truck (utility bed, 83,000 miles) from Tim Dahle Nissan Bountiful on January 17, 2026. It looked and drove fine during the test drive—no obvious issues. Just 11 days later, on January 28, 2026, after only about 300 miles, we discovered a crack in the engine block. This is a catastrophic failure requiring a full engine replacement. The truck has been sitting undrivable ever since, causing significant downtime and costs for our business. We didn’t drive it much in those first days partly because the dealership forgot to provide the temporary tag we paid for as part of the purchase. This made us hesitant to use it extensively until paperwork was resolved, adding unnecessary hassle right away. I remained calm and professional throughout. I contacted store manager Grin Pearce soon after the issue, sent detailed photos and videos, and he said he’d consult his mechanics and “see what he can do to help.” The last response I received was one week ago. Since then, despite multiple follow-up calls and texts, he has not replied or provided any updates—no offer to inspect, no assistance, complete silence. We are a small, family-run business, and this truck was purchased specifically as a reliable work vehicle to support our daily operations. A major engine failure this quickly—combined with the missing temp tag and now zero follow-up from management—is not a small mistake for us. It’s caused real financial strain, lost productivity, and eroded trust in what should have been a straightforward transaction. While used vehicles are often sold “as-is,” expecting basic communication and good faith isn’t unreasonable. Other reviews mention similar experiences: quick post-sale mechanical problems, unresponsive staff (including cases with Grin), ignored communications, and administrative oversights like paperwork delays. I strongly recommend a thorough independent pre-purchase inspection on any used vehicle here—and be prepared for potential lack of support if issues arise afterward. 1 star. The truck met our needs on the lot, but the immediate failure, paperwork mistake, and ongoing lack of response have been extremely frustrating and costly.
